What is included in a Elite bar setup? How can we exchange items for other liquors? .... We don't drink Beer or sodas.

Here you go, all your questions answered - what's included, what you can swap for, etc...

 

Call Room Service to make any swaps:

 

 

Question:What will my mini-bar consist of?

Answer:Elite members will get a one-time complimentary mini-bar set-up (1per Elite stateroom) which consists of two (2) miniature bottles each ofCognac, Gin, Vodka and Scotch Whisky, two (2) 12 ounce cans of beer, two (2) 12ounce cans/bottles of tonic water, two (2) 12 ounce cans of Coca Cola, two (2)12 ounce cans of Sprite, two (2) 0.5 liter bottles of water, two (2) 11 ouncebottles of Perrier. The contents of the mini-bar are subject to change.

 

Question:What if I have a specific request for how I’d like my mini-barstocked?

Answer:Your mini-bar will consist of a selection of liquors, soft drinks,beer, still and sparkling water. Once on board, you may contact Room Service tochange your mini-bar selection. Certain restrictions apply.

 

Question:Can I exchange the items in my Elite mini-bar for wine?

Answer:You may exchange all of your mini-bar items for one bottle of winevalued at $40 or less.

 

Question:Can I exchange the items in my Elite mini-bar for full bottles ofliquor?

Answer:No. Miniature bottles of liquor (50 ml) may be exchanged on aone-for-one basis with other miniature bottles.

 

Question:Can I exchange the non-alcoholic items in my Elite mini-bar foralcohol?

Answer:No. Non-alcoholic beverages may be exchanged on a one-for-onebasis with other non-alcoholic varieties.

 

Question:What if I don't want any alcohol in my Elite mini-bar?

Answer:If you do not wish to have any alcohol in your mini-bar we will behappy to exchange your mini-bar for one of the following:

  • Alcoholic beverages may be exchanged for non-alcoholic beverages on a one-for-one basis
  • Full mini-bar may be exchanged for two (2) Coffee Cards
  • All water mini-bar setup will consist of eight (8) 1.5 liter bottles of water

Unfortunately that complete description has been replaced by this vague description from their new version of Captain’s Circle FAQs. :confused:

 

I’m an Elite member, is there a way to customize my mini-bar?

Yes, you can make changes onboard by dialing room service. Mini bottles of liquor can be exchanged; liquor can also be exchanged for beer. You can also exchange the entire setup for: a bottle of wine, coffee cards, sodas only or waters only.

We have been on two b2b(2b) where they gave out a form towards the end of the first leg. We filled in our preferences and they were delivered on turnaround day. Delivery person said it was a big time saver for them. The first time was on the Grand around South America in 2013. There were over 1000 Elites who did all three legs.

If you trade in minibar for two coffee cards will the cards carry an expiration date?

 

If the ones being sold have an expiration date, so will the ones in exchange for the mini-bar.

 

Basically, once the supply without an expiration date is used up on a ship, all new ones will have an expiration dates.
